Summary
Flowise version 1.4.3 has a CORS misconfiguration (a security setting that controls which websites can access the application), which allows any website to connect to it and steal user information. Attackers could potentially combine this flaw with another vulnerability to read files directly from the Flowise server without needing to log in.
